Q: Where is the History of Watermelon?
A: Watermelon is believed to have originated in Africa in the Kalahari Desert! Yet, the Egyptians have cave paintings of man with Watermelon over 5000 years ago. The Chinese have used Watermelon medicinally for thousands of years. Watermelon does grow in nearly 100 countries around the world.

Q: What do they use Watermelon for in the Far East?
A: In China, they call it Xi Gua! They use it for clearing ‘Summer’ heat and generating fluids. They use it to treat Diabetes and Hepatitis. It also helps to dry dampness that the body accumulates, and Dampness in the body can make us tired by causing fatigue and heaviness. Watermelon is also good for your Heart, Kidneys and Bone Health!
